IS 8008 Part 1: 2003 specifies the general requirements for injection moulded and machined high-density polyethylene (HDPE) fittings used in potable water supply systems. It covers materials, manufacturing methods, testing, inspection, and marking of fittings designed to connect with HDPE pipes as per IS 4984. This standard ensures the quality, safety, and compatibility of HDPE fittings for engineers and manufacturers involved in water supply infrastructure.

IS 8008 Part 1: Rework Material Key Points
Melt Flow Rate (MFR):
[
\text{MFR} = 0.41 \text{ to } 1.10 , \text{g/10 min}
]
Tested at 190°C under 5 kgf load as per IS 2530 (Clause 3.4).
Certified Test Results: Supplier must provide certification for PE compound classification and characteristics per Clauses 3.1 to 3.6 for each batch.
| Parameter | Specification |
|---|---|
| Max Rework Material | 10% of manufacturer's own rework |
| Allowed Rework Source | Only from manufacturer's own fittings production |
| Fitting Color | Black |
| MFR Range | 0.41 to 1.10 g/10 min at 190°C, 5 kgf load |
This ensures consistent quality and traceability of PE fittings.

IS 8008 Part 1: Sizes of Fittings - Key Points
Designation:
Sizes are based on the outside diameter (OD) at free ends, matching pipe ODs as per IS 4984.
Nominal Diameter Range (Clause 6.1):
20, 25, 32, 40, 50, 63, 75, 90, 110, 125, 140, 160, 180, 200, 225, 250, 280, 315, 355, 400, 450, 500, 560, 630, 710, 800, 900, 1000 mm.
Welding Length:
Minimum weld length = 15 mm (to allow rewelding and avoid wastage).
Sampling for Hydraulic Characteristics (Clause 10.2.3.2):
| Lot Size (No. of fittings) | Sample Size for Testing |
|---|---|
| Up to 25 | 2 |
| 26 to 150 | 3 |
| 151 to 1200 | 5 |
| Above 1200 | 6 |

IS 8008 Part 1: Manufacturing Methods for HDPE Fittings
Fittings Size & Manufacturing:
Welding:
Related Parts (Specific fittings):
Referenced Standards:
| IS No. | Title |
|---|---|
| 2530 : 1963 | Methods of test for polyethylene materials for moulding |
| 4984 : 1995 | HDPE pipes for water supply |
| 7328 : 1992 | HDPE materials for moulding and extrusion |
| 10141 : 1982 | Constituents of polyethylene in contact with food and water |
| Fitting Size (mm) | Manufacturing Method |
|---|---|
| 20 to 315 | Injection moulding + machining |
| ≥ 355 | Machining from extruded pipes/slabs |

IS 8008 Part 1: Testing and Inspection Key Points
| Lot Size (No. of fittings) | Sample Size |
|---|---|
| Up to 25 | 2 |
| 26 to 150 | 3 |
| 151 to 1200 | 5 |
| Above 1200 | 6 |
| Pipe Outside Diameter (mm) | Length of Pipe Section (mm) |
|---|---|
| Up to 75 | 200 |
| 90 to 225 | 300 |
| 250 or more | 500 |
